First and foremost I am a mum.

My son Alex was born in 2004.

After spending 2004 completely consumed with the day-to-day challenges of having a new baby, it was my New Year’s Resolution to make 2005 the year that I invested in my own health.

Early 2005 I set myself a goal to reach my ideal weight of 68kg by December 18th (which just happened to be my wedding day). That was a total weight loss of 18 kilograms. My Goodness! How was I going to do that?

I trained relentlessly by myself, often frequenting the gym 5-6 times a week. Over the first 6 months I saw very little in the way of results and was exhausted from juggling being a mum, my job, and my training.

It was in September that year that I started to train with a personal trainer. I began to have results almost immediately! I was so excited. I would have a one hour session every Tuesday morning with my personal trainer who helped me to set realistic goals and pushed me harder than I would normally work on my own. I found it incredibly motivating knowing that I was actually achieving results and that they were measured too, so I could track my progress.

In the lead up to my wedding I trained hard but also learnt more about my training and how to make the most of it to get maximal results. I am very proud to say that when I weighed in the week before my wedding day I had reached 70kg!! just two kilos short of my ideal weight. I have never felt such a sense of achievement and so empowered for having achieved that myself.

With my personal experience in motherhood I decided to do something proactive and use my understanding and life experiences to help others who also wanted to create change in their lives. It was with this motivation that I undertook a Certificate III & IV in Fitness with the Australian Institute of Fitness and am now a qualified Master Trainer.
